Pass the Written Test The written driver's test—also known as a knowledge test, it proves you know enough about driving to operate a car safely. It is required for all new drivers in the United America. You could also be required to pass it if your license has expired, you've relocated to a different state, or you have a poor driving record. The good fact is that your odds of passing the test are better by studying hard. Most states provide a free or low-cost online driver's education course that can give you the tools you need to pass the test. Many of these courses also provide practice tests that use the same format as the official test, so you will be able to get a feel for the type of test you will be taking. Keep calm and focused when you're ready to take your test. You don't want to be anxious, as this could lead to mistakes. You can relax by taking a few deep breathes or eating a meal which will boost your energy. When you're in front of the examiner and sitting, pay attention to their instructions. Don't be afraid to ask questions if you're unsure about what you're being asked to understand, since the examiner is there to help you learn and drive safely. To pass the test, you'll have to score 14 out of 20 correctly. The majority of the questions are about road signs (Chapter 4) and alcohol regulations (Chapter 9). Learn these chapters in particular to increase your chances of passing. Take the Road Test The road test is also referred to as a driving test or an on-road test. It is the final step to obtain your full license. körbehörighet online of Motor Vehicles (DMV) examiner will evaluate your ability to safely operate a car on public roads and interact with other traffic. To make sure you're ready for the test, you should practice taking on a variety of scenarios, including merging onto highways, and turning off and on ramps. Make sure you can stop at intersections, and read signals and signs. Then ensure that you're able to perform basic maneuvers such as parallel parking. Be on time to the testing center on the day of the test to prepare yourself for a lengthy test. It's important to be able to demonstrate all the skills needed for the test, so you'll need plenty of time. It's also advisable to take the same car you used to practice in so that you are familiar with the controls. Before you begin the test, the examiner will make sure that all of the safety systems in your vehicle are in good working order. Be sure to go through your paperwork before the test and collect any documents that you may be required to show at the DMV. This could include proof of identity or current insurance. You should also make sure that the vehicle you will be using to take the test has been inspected and maintained. Once the test begins ensure you drive safely and legally to avoid failing. Make sure to accelerate slowly and control the car with ease whether you're moving straight ahead or shifting and backing up and don't overtake the engine or cause it to stop. The examiner will issue you a document declaring that you have passed the test and that a temporary license should be issued. If you show up at the DMV be prepared to wait for an additional half hour while they process your application, take your picture and issue a new license. It's normal to fail the first attempt, but with time and practice, most people succeed the second time. Make sure you learn from each attempt and think of them as mile markers on your skill-building journey not as failures. Many activists were predicting enthusiastic responses from New Yorkers on Monday, the day that a law allowing undocumented immigrants to obtain licenses went into effect. But the enthusiasm wasn't all-encompassing. In upstate counties that are conservative, clerks who oversee the departments of motor vehicles have said they will not abide by the new law. Frank Merola, the county clerk in Rensselaer, cited practical concerns and the difficulty of verifying the identity of a person.
